S.K.I.L.L: Special Force 2 Review

S.K.I.L.L: Special Force 2 is an online multiplayer FPS game that is free to play on your computer. The game is only available in some countries, so don’t be too alarmed if the game does not allow you to play. Unlike modern day First Person Shooter Games FPS games on Steam, PS4 and Xbox One, the system requirements for this game are not very high. You only need Windows Vista or higher to run this and the minimum amount of RAM required is 1GB. With many people now on Windows 10, it shouldn’t be too hard for you to try and get this game off the ground.

Due to the nature of the low system requirements, some people will notice that the graphics for S.K.I.L.L: Special Force 2 look a little outdated. This is because it uses Unreal Engine 3 to power its visuals. The graphics don’t look bad as it resembles the visuals of a Call of Duty game on PS3 or Xbox 360. That being said, you won’t see the shininess and detail that modern games have that are powered by Unreal Engine 4 or EA’s Frostbite game engine.

There are lot of teams and factions that are available in this game and you are free to choose which one you want to align yourself with. The factions include: Delta, Spetsnaz, SAS, GIGN, GAFE and UDT. All of them are based off of real Special Forces in real life so the developers of this game really did their research to make sure the soldiers you use are authentic. Speaking of realism, this game also includes a ton of real-life weapons. This includes real-life machine guns, shotguns, pistols, sniper rifles, grenades to even a crossbow. Some weapons you have to unlock the more you play the game. You can get more weapons by either using the in-game currency or using real money. A unique thing about this game is that weapons wear out over time and need to be repaired. You can just wait for them to be repaired though if you are feeling stingy.

In terms of game modes, there are several for you to choose from. The game modes are: Team Deathmatch, Single, Blasting, Seizure and Party. The first two are the usual modes you see in other FPS games. It’s just a match where you have to get the most kills. Blasting is a little different because you have to plant bombs at specific targets. If you are a defender, you have to make sure the bomb doesn’t go off. Seizure is your typical Capture the Flag mode while Party is a funny mode where you have to shoot glass underneath your opponents until they fall to their death.

There’s not much else to say about the gameplay in S.K.I.L.L: Special Force 2 in regards to its core gameplay. Much like other online fps games for pc free download video games, the control scheme is tied to both the keyboard and mouse and the main objective is to really just shoot at anything that moves. Aside from the Part and Blasting modes, the rest of the game feels all too familiar to FPS veterans. There’s nothing bad about the gameplay inS.K.I.L.L: Special Force 2, it’s just the fact that the online FPS genre is oversaturated at the moment. Not to mention the modern day shooter has been done so many times by the Battlefield and Call of Duty franchises. I didn’t get a sense that I was playing something new as this game doesn’t offer anything fresh to the genre. That being said, the gameplay in this game is fun if you have not played that many FPS games before. It’s a fast paced twitch type shooter like you will get from the Call of Duty franchise. Soldiers run at a fast pace and the level design is decent. However, you won’t see any vehicles in this game and most of the maps are either small or medium sized so don’t expect to see large scale battles like in the Battlefield series.

S.K.I.L.L: Special Force 2

Overall, S.K.I.L.L: Special Force 2 is a fun online FPS if you have not played Call of Duty before. The fact that it’s free to play and that the system requirements are low mean that the population player count is always high. You don’t have to wait for several minutes in order to play a match. However, FPS veterans may not see anything new offered here. This is not a bad thing, but it’s just everything feels too similar for my taste.
